Classes are an enjoyable way of learning tools to release tension and fatigue, to improve your health and to enhance your enjoyment of life. A theme of the classes is that the way in which the poses and other practices are done needs to be customised to suit individuals. The classes are informed by the understanding that postures should be executed so that there is a balance between effort and rest, tension and relaxation, strength and flexibility. To achieve this balance for each person requires individual adaptation of the poses and here an experienced teacher is very helpful.
We emphasise linking the breath with movement in the poses partly because attention to the breath is a wonderful way to calm the mind and to achieve the relaxed alertness, necessary for a complete experience of Yoga.

Meditation has enormous benefits for body and mind. This 10 week class will enable beginning meditation practitioners to develop the necessary skills for an effective home practice. We will address in a systematic way the obstacles to deep meditation and how to overcome them. Participants will have individual guidance on the most appropriate sitting posture and practices to prepare the mind and body for meditation, especially selection of breathing techniques. Advanced practitioners will learn subtle pointers to deepen their meditations.
Meditation has been described as "falling awake". It is an effortless process of diving deep within. Meditation is not concentration. It is actually de-concentration. Several different meditation techniques will be shared during the course, all of which lead to a natural state of deeply restful awareness. Once the basic skills have been mastered, meditation, rather than being a chore, can bring enormous satisfaction and renewal.
We will also share knowledge about how to bring the meditative state into activity, so meditation doesn't just become a temporary respite from the challenges of life, but has a profound impact on our moment by moment experience.
